logo

DeepSeek:解锁AI开发新范式的深度探索工具

作者:carzy2025.09.26 15:20浏览量:0

简介:本文深度解析DeepSeek作为AI开发工具的核心价值,从架构设计、技术特性到应用场景展开系统阐述,为开发者提供从理论到实践的全链路指导。

DeepSeek:解锁AI开发新范式的深度探索工具

一、技术架构:分布式计算与智能调度的深度融合

DeepSeek的核心竞争力源于其独特的分布式计算架构,该架构通过三层调度系统实现资源的高效利用。第一层为全局资源管理器(GRM),采用Kubernetes扩展接口实现跨集群资源池化,支持动态扩缩容策略。例如,在处理大规模NLP任务时,GRM可在30秒内完成从10节点到200节点的横向扩展,资源利用率提升40%。

第二层为任务调度中间件(TSM),其独创的DAG(有向无环图)任务分解算法可将复杂模型训练拆解为200+个可并行子任务。以BERT模型微调为例,TSM通过依赖关系分析将数据预处理、梯度计算、参数更新等环节解耦,使整体训练时间缩短55%。

第三层为智能执行引擎(IEE),内置的动态负载均衡算法可实时监测GPU利用率。当检测到某节点出现计算瓶颈时,IEE会自动触发任务迁移机制,将部分计算负载转移至空闲节点。测试数据显示,该机制使集群整体吞吐量提升32%,同时将任务失败率控制在0.3%以下。

二、核心功能:全生命周期AI开发支持

1. 数据处理模块

DeepSeek提供从数据采集到特征工程的完整工具链。其分布式数据清洗框架支持PB级数据的高效处理,通过Spark优化引擎实现每秒百万条记录的实时过滤。在图像分类任务中,内置的自动增强管道(AAP)可生成30+种数据变体,使模型准确率提升8-12个百分点。

  1. # 示例:使用DeepSeek API进行数据增强
  2. from deepseek.data import AugmentationPipeline
  3. pipeline = AugmentationPipeline(
  4. methods=['rotation', 'brightness', 'noise'],
  5. params={'rotation_range': (-30, 30),
  6. 'brightness_factor': (0.8, 1.2)}
  7. )
  8. augmented_data = pipeline.transform(original_dataset)

2. 模型开发环境

集成JupyterLab的深度定制版本,支持多框架模型开发。其独创的模型架构搜索(NAS)功能可自动生成候选网络结构,在CIFAR-10数据集上,搜索出的轻量级模型在保持92%准确率的同时,参数量减少65%。

3. 训练优化工具

分布式训练模块支持数据并行、模型并行和流水线并行的混合策略。在A100集群上训练GPT-3 175B模型时,通过优化通信拓扑结构,使AllReduce操作耗时从12分钟降至3分钟,整体训练效率提升3倍。

三、应用场景:行业解决方案的深度实践

1. 金融风控领域

某银行采用DeepSeek构建的反欺诈系统,通过图神经网络分析交易关系网络。系统实时处理能力达20万TPS,误报率控制在0.05%以下。关键技术包括:

  • 动态特征工程:实时计算用户行为序列的统计特征
  • 异构图建模:融合交易、设备、位置等多维数据
  • 在线学习机制:每小时更新模型参数

2. 智能制造领域

在汽车零部件缺陷检测场景中,DeepSeek实现的YOLOv7改进模型达到99.2%的检测准确率。优化要点包括:

  • 小目标检测头:针对0.5mm级缺陷的专门设计
  • 多尺度特征融合:FPN结构的定制化改进
  • 轻量化部署:通过通道剪枝使模型体积缩小70%
  1. # 示例:模型部署代码片段
  2. from deepseek.deploy import ModelOptimizer
  3. optimizer = ModelOptimizer(
  4. model_path='defect_detection.h5',
  5. target_device='edge',
  6. precision='int8'
  7. )
  8. optimized_model = optimizer.convert()
  9. optimized_model.save('optimized_model.tflite')

四、开发者生态:从工具到平台的进化

DeepSeek开发者社区提供完整的成长路径:

  1. 新手引导:交互式教程覆盖80+常见场景
  2. 模型市场:预训练模型库包含2000+经过验证的模型
  3. 竞赛平台:每月举办的Kaggle式比赛提供真实业务数据集
  4. 企业专区:支持私有化部署和定制化开发

某AI初创公司通过DeepSeek平台,将模型开发周期从6个月缩短至8周。其CTO表示:”平台提供的自动化调优功能,使我们无需深入理解底层细节就能获得最优配置。”

五、最佳实践建议

  1. 资源规划:建议按CPU:GPU=1:4的比例配置初始集群,预留20%资源作为缓冲
  2. 任务分解:将训练任务拆解为不超过4小时的子任务,提高容错性
  3. 监控体系:建立包含GPU利用率、内存占用、网络延迟的三维监控指标
  4. 持续优化:每周进行一次模型性能基准测试,及时调整超参数

六、未来展望

DeepSeek团队正在研发的下一代架构将引入量子计算接口,预计可使特定优化问题的求解速度提升1000倍。同时,自动机器学习(AutoML)模块将支持从数据到部署的全自动流程,进一步降低AI开发门槛。

对于开发者而言,掌握DeepSeek不仅意味着获得高效的开发工具,更是进入一个持续进化的AI生态系统。通过深度参与社区建设、贡献开源组件,开发者可以在这个平台上实现从工具使用者到生态建设者的角色转变。在这个AI技术快速迭代的时代,DeepSeek提供的深度探索能力,将成为开发者突破技术瓶颈、创造业务价值的关键利器。

相关文章推荐

发表评论

活动